Can minibits pay directly to a lightning invoice? If so, then with on chain fees as low as they are, I’d send it directly from minibits to Muun wallet. Or if you need it in a specific on chain wallet, then use boltz.exchange to do a lightning-to-on chain swap to that wallet.

Yes, any move from one mint to another mint is done via lightning and you can pay any LN invoice directly from mint.

Plus you can receive and send zaps with minibits that land as either ecash or sats depending on receiver setup.
